This page lists publicly disclosed CVE vulnerabilities affecting juniper secure_access_2000 (linked via NVD CPE). Each row includes severity scores, summaries, and publication dates to help identify and analyze security issues.
| CVE | Summary | Source | Max CVSS | EPSS % | Published | Updated |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2012-5460 |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the help page in Juniper Secure Access (SA) with IVE OS before 7.1r13, 7.2.x before 7.2r7, and 7.3.x before 7.3r2 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the WWHSearchWordsText parameter. | [email protected] | 4.3 | 0.26% | 2013-08-01 | 2026-04-29 |
| CVE-2008-1181 | Juniper Networks Secure Access 2000 5.5 R1 (build 11711) all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information via a direct request for remediate.cgi without certain parameters, which reveals the path in an "Execute failed" error message. | [email protected] | 5.0 | 4.89% | 2008-03-06 | 2026-04-23 |
| CVE-2008-1180 |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in dana-na/auth/rdremediate.cgi in Juniper Networks Secure Access 2000 5.5 R1 build 11711 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the delivery_mode parameter. | [email protected] | 4.3 | 7.66% | 2008-03-06 | 2026-04-23 |
